355 changes: 355 additions & 0 deletions packages/cli/src/commands/hooks.test.ts
Original file line number Diff line number Diff line change
@@ -0,0 +1,355 @@
/**
* Hooks Tests
*
* Tests for installHooks (Claude Code, Codex, Gemini),
* idempotency, conflict detection, and uninstall.
*/

import { describe, it, expect, beforeEach, afterEach } from 'vitest';
import { existsSync, mkdirSync, writeFileSync, readFileSync, rmSync } from 'fs';
import { join } from 'path';
import { tmpdir } from 'os';
import { installHooks } from './hooks.js';

const TEST_DIR = join(tmpdir(), 'pcp-hooks-test-' + Date.now());

beforeEach(() => {
mkdirSync(TEST_DIR, { recursive: true });
});

afterEach(() => {
try {
rmSync(TEST_DIR, { recursive: true, force: true });
} catch {
// Ignore cleanup errors
}
});

// ============================================================================
// Claude Code Backend
// ============================================================================

describe('installHooks: Claude Code', () => {
it('should detect Claude Code when .claude/ exists', () => {
mkdirSync(join(TEST_DIR, '.claude'), { recursive: true });
const { backend } = installHooks(TEST_DIR);
expect(backend.name).toBe('claude-code');
});

it('should default to Claude Code when no backend dirs exist', () => {
const { backend } = installHooks(TEST_DIR);
expect(backend.name).toBe('claude-code');
});

it('should install hooks into .claude/settings.local.json', () => {
const { result } = installHooks(TEST_DIR);
expect(result).toBe('installed');

const configPath = join(TEST_DIR, '.claude', 'settings.local.json');
expect(existsSync(configPath)).toBe(true);

const config = JSON.parse(readFileSync(configPath, 'utf-8'));
expect(config.hooks).toBeDefined();
expect(config.hooks.PreCompact).toBeDefined();
expect(config.hooks.SessionStart).toBeDefined();
expect(config.hooks.UserPromptSubmit).toBeDefined();
expect(config.hooks.Stop).toBeDefined();
});

it('should write correct hook commands', () => {
installHooks(TEST_DIR);
const configPath = join(TEST_DIR, '.claude', 'settings.local.json');
const config = JSON.parse(readFileSync(configPath, 'utf-8'));

// PreCompact
expect(config.hooks.PreCompact[0].hooks[0].command).toBe('sb hooks pre-compact');

// SessionStart — compact matcher
const compactEntry = config.hooks.SessionStart.find(
(e: Record<string, unknown>) => e.matcher === 'compact'
);
expect(compactEntry.hooks[0].command).toBe('sb hooks post-compact');

// SessionStart — startup matcher
const startupEntry = config.hooks.SessionStart.find(
(e: Record<string, unknown>) => e.matcher === 'startup'
);
expect(startupEntry.hooks[0].command).toBe('sb hooks on-session-start');

// UserPromptSubmit
expect(config.hooks.UserPromptSubmit[0].hooks[0].command).toBe('sb hooks on-prompt');

// Stop
expect(config.hooks.Stop[0].hooks[0].command).toBe('sb hooks on-stop');
});

it('should preserve existing non-hooks settings', () => {
const configDir = join(TEST_DIR, '.claude');
mkdirSync(configDir, { recursive: true });
writeFileSync(
join(configDir, 'settings.local.json'),
JSON.stringify({ permissions: { allow: ['Bash(git:*)'] } })
);

installHooks(TEST_DIR);

const config = JSON.parse(
readFileSync(join(configDir, 'settings.local.json'), 'utf-8')
);
expect(config.permissions.allow).toContain('Bash(git:*)');
expect(config.hooks).toBeDefined();
});
